SMC VT317 Series Pneumatic Control Valve, 24V DC Solenoid Voltage, 3/2 Function - EVT317-5DZ-02F-Q


This pneumatic control valve features a robust design for effective control in various pneumatic applications. It operates as a 3/2 valve, seamlessly utilising a 24V DC solenoid for actuation. With a body constructed from die-cast aluminium, it promises both strength and lightweight handling, perfect for industrial environments.

Features & Benefits


• 3/2 configuration enhances versatility in pneumatic systems
• Integrated 24V DC solenoid facilitates efficient remote operation
• Maximum flow rate of 687.05 NL/min supports high performance
• Designed for stand-alone mounting, simplifying installation
• Minimum operating pressure of 0 MPa allows for diverse applications
• Can function within a temperature range of 0 to +50 °C

Applications


• Used for controlling pneumatic actuators in industrial automation
• Suitable for assembly lines requiring precise flow control
• Ideal for machinery that requires 2-position valve functionality
• Utilised in systems needing quick response from solenoid valves

What is the maximum pressure that this valve can handle?


The valve is rated for a maximum operating pressure of 0.9 MPa, making it suitable for a range of pneumatic applications where moderate pressure is necessary.

How does the body material impact performance in various environments?


The die-cast aluminium construction offers durability while being lightweight, which is beneficial in environments where corrosion resistance and operational longevity are crucial.

What power consumption should be expected from the solenoid?


The solenoid has a power consumption of 6.3 W, ensuring efficient operation without excessive energy usage.

Can this valve operate effectively in low-temperature conditions?


Yes, it can operate effectively in temperatures starting from 0 °C, allowing usage in cooler environments without compromising functionality.
